Balakrishna,who is not having a dream run at the box office for last 6 years still manages to open his latest outing SIMHA with tremendous openings all over.The movie generated lot of hype for the following factors:-All the movies of Balayya that had Simha in its title are blockbusters.
-The look given to balayya
-Director Boyapati Srinu never had a flop in his career so far(Bhadra and Tulasi).
Now the question is whether Balayya can recreate his Simha magic or continue his flop streak.Lets see...
Like all his movies this movie also boasts of a "BHARI" flashback,interval bang,heavy action sequences with liberal dose of violence and vulgarity,3 heroines,5 villains and pages of dialogues.Then what is new.The answer is "nothing".Like all his previous outings this will disappoint his fans and the movie lovers like me who are waiting for a big hit this season.
The biggest let down this time is the flashback episode.It lacks the punch.Director completely failed in getting the second half right though he is able to build the tempo in the first half.First half scores well with punch dialogues and adequate heroism.The biggest culprit is the second half with boring songs and redundant scenes.
Balakrishna carried the entire movie on his shoulders with his grace in a movie that has nothing new to offer.however few close up shots show the signs of his ageing.His dances and fights are energetic and are still intact with this generation.The roles of Nayanatara,Sneha Ullal and Namitha resemble us of Simran,Prethi jhinguania and Asha Saini from Narasimhanaidu respectively.K.R.Vijaya is not properly used.Kota is fabulous as the villain.Saikumar and the rest of the villains are there just to get beaten by the hero all the time.Brahmanandam is wasted.Krishna bhagvan tickles in his small role.Ali's role is a satire on software professionals.
Camera work is good.Editing is ok.Music by Chakri is good but are not placed well.only "Simhamanti kurrode" scores well among the masses.Dialogues are good but they are there just for the heck of it.Screenplay is in outdated style.Fights are alright.The movie is certified A since there is a lot of blood and gore flowing through out the movie.
